Common questions about general auto repair services in Nelson, WI
Given Nelson's rural roads, harsh winters, and seasonal temperature swings, common issues include suspension and alignment problems from rough terrain, battery failures in cold weather, and rust from road salt. Brake system wear is also accelerated due to stop-and-go driving on hilly county roads.
Look for shops with strong local reputations, often built on word-of-mouth recommendations from neighbors in Nelson or nearby communities like Alma or Pepin. Check for certifications like ASE and verify they have experience with a wide range of vehicle makes, especially trucks and SUVs common in our area.
Labor rates in Nelson may be slightly lower than in major metro areas, but the final cost depends on part availability. For common repairs, local shops are competitive, but for specialized parts, there may be a delay or added shipping cost due to our rural location, which can affect the overall price.
Schedule a pre-winter check in late fall to ensure your battery, tires (including tread depth for snow/ice), brakes, and heating/defrost systems are in top condition. This proactive service is crucial for safe driving on icy Buffalo County roads and during heavy snowfalls common in the region.
Plan for potential longer repair times as shops may need to order parts, which can take an extra day due to our distance from major distributors. Also, many local repair shops are small businesses, so scheduling appointments in advance, especially before seasonal changes, is highly recommended to secure a timely slot.
